nest - 如何在nestjs中运行工作进程
问题描述
我是 Nest JS 的新手。我创建了一个要配置为工作进程的 cron 作业。在 node.js 中,我使用下面的命令来运行 worker
nodemon --exec babel-node worker.js
我使用以下命令在 Nest js 中启动 Web 进程。
ts-node -r tsconfig-paths/register src/main.ts
我对在嵌套 js 中使用哪个命令来运行工作进程感到困惑
档案
web: npm run start:prod
worker: npm run-script worker
定时任务
import { Injectable } from '@nestjs/common';
import { Cron } from '@nestjs/schedule';
@Injectable()
export class TaskService {
@Cron('45 * * * * *')
handleCron() {
console.log(`Inside cron schedule`);
}
}
解决方案
推荐阅读
- javascript - jQuery UI 可拖动:放置后在网格中的位置
- vba - 如何使用 power-shell 在 PowerPoint 中应用默认主题
- c# - 高性能 PipeWriter?
- azure-sql-database - SymmetricDS 中的自引用表外键约束问题
- r - Rolling mean (varying lag)
- php - nativescript-background-http 上传文件到 php
- rust - 如何在可用时打开选项或返回默认参考值?
- function - 如何读取用户输入的整数并赋予 Forth 功能?
- automata - 证明语言不是上下文无关的?
- c# - UWP VpnManagementAgent 凭据问题